The Book Exhibit Benefit

This year the book "exhibit" at the SCCR/SASci annual meeting will be run as a benefit to contribute to scholarships for New Orleans college students. As you may know, all the colleges and universities in New Orleans are still struggling two years after Katrina/Rita. So we came up with the following idea. We will solicit relevant books from various publishers to exhibit at the conference. But we need your help, too. WE'RE ASKING EVERY CONFERENCE ATTENDEE TO BRING ALONG ONE BOOK TO CONTRIBUTE TO THE EXHIBIT/BENEFIT.

Your book can be new or old - (preferably a scholarly book, but not necessarily) - please just bring something you expect someone would pay $10 to own. On the last day of the conference, we?ll sell off all the books, and all proceeds will go to local scholarships (unsold books will be donated to local universities).
